Transaction 51ad95bc7a76347bacf70b744f482f67d06cf5fbd9e20d9ded81b36fbb442e84
1 Input
2 Outputs
- 51ad95bc7a76347bacf70b744f482f67d06cf5fbd9e20d9ded81b36fbb442e84:0
- 51ad95bc7a76347bacf70b744f482f67d06cf5fbd9e20d9ded81b36fbb442e84:1
value 71409
address 38ySfeqQhrmwLFLUVG94kcL3B1nn5yo5gK
value 938
address 1FjwEacJXqTghAEbHz5yfbUy7dfKkaTaW7